Transaction 66cebbe91e3bf80ca2b96e323f1fa889b8f07cfb1120184532dbd141acdab02c

1 Input
2 Outputs
  • 66cebbe91e3bf80ca2b96e323f1fa889b8f07cfb1120184532dbd141acdab02c:0
  • value  14077333
    address  34QgjjCPTQAXxWQbtfyPRdcmzft2D1wkEF
  • 66cebbe91e3bf80ca2b96e323f1fa889b8f07cfb1120184532dbd141acdab02c:1
  • value  318951
    address  3JUuyjuL81rEdS3SeLcouqQ2NsUZoqHBHH